How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Long Island City?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Long Island City Studio Apartments | $4,138 | $1,195 | $8,000 |
| Long Island City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$5,135 | $1,260 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$6,537 | $2,000 | $10,000+ |
Long Island City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$8,631 | $2,400 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island City 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,974 | $1,879 | $10,000+ |
| Long Island City 5 Bedroom Apartments | $6,598 | $4,000 | $9,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Long Island City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Long Island City with 3 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Long Island City is at The Aspen listed at $4,400.
How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Long Island City Apartment?
The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Long Island City is $8,631.
What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Long Island City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Long Island City is a 3,687 square feet unit starting from $18,150 at Le Triomphe.
What is the average size for Long Island City 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Long Island City is currently 1,393 sq ft.
